Python读取CSV文件并只读取第一行
概述
在Python中,我们可以使用pandas库来读取CSV文件,并且可以通过设置参数只读取第一行。本文将教给你如何实现这个目标。
流程图
下面是实现该目标的流程图:
erDiagram
开始 --> 读取CSV文件
读取CSV文件 --> 只读取第一行
只读取第一行 --> 结束
代码实现
首先,你需要导入pandas库,如果你的环境中没有安装该库,可以使用以下命令进行安装:
!pip install pandas
接下来,你需要使用pandas库的read_csv函数来读取CSV文件。下面是读取CSV文件的代码:
import pandas as pd
# 读取CSV文件
data = pd.read_csv('file.csv')
在代码中,我们使用了pd.read_csv函数,并将读取的数据存储在名为data的变量中。你需要将'file.csv'替换为你实际的文件路径。
接下来,我们需要只读取第一行数据。pandas库中的head函数可以帮助我们实现这个目标。下面是只读取第一行数据的代码:
# 只读取第一行
first_row = data.head(1)
在代码中,我们使用了data.head(1)来获取第一行数据,并将其存储在名为first_row的变量中。
最后,我们可以打印输出第一行数据,以验证我们的操作是否正确。下面是打印输出第一行数据的代码:
# 打印输出第一行数据
print(first_row)
完整代码示例
下面是完整的代码示例:
import pandas as pd
# 读取CSV文件
data = pd.read_csv('file.csv')
# 只读取第一行
first_row = data.head(1)
# 打印输出第一行数据
print(first_row)
总结
通过以上步骤,我们可以轻松地实现“Python read_csv 只读取第1行”的目标。首先,我们使用pandas库的read_csv函数读取CSV文件,然后使用head函数只读取第一行数据,并最后打印输出第一行数据。
希望这篇文章对你有帮助,祝你在Python开发中取得更好的成果!
















